1. Boosting Organic Traffic: The Case of Koala

Koala, an Australian mattress brand, embarked on a mission to dominate the online mattress market. By implementing a comprehensive SEO strategy, Koala witnessed a substantial increase in organic traffic.

Strategy and Execution

Koala’s approach included thorough keyword research, optimizing on-page elements, and creating high-quality, engaging content. They focused on keywords relevant to their products, such as “mattress in a box” and “best mattress for back pain.” Additionally, Koala improved their website’s loading speed and mobile usability, enhancing the overall user experience.

Results

Within six months, Koala saw a 60% increase in organic traffic, leading to a significant rise in online sales. Their ranking for competitive keywords improved dramatically, positioning them as a leading brand in the Australian mattress industry.

2. E-commerce Excellence: The Iconic’s SEO Journey

The Iconic, one of Australia’s largest online fashion retailers, faced the challenge of standing out in a crowded market. Their SEO strategy aimed to enhance visibility and drive more traffic to their website.

Strategy and Execution

The Iconic focused on optimizing product pages, incorporating detailed and keyword-rich descriptions. They also invested in content marketing, creating blog posts, style guides, and fashion trend reports. Backlink building from reputable fashion blogs and websites played a crucial role in their strategy.

Results

As a result of their efforts, The Iconic experienced a 45% increase in organic search traffic. Their strategic use of content marketing and backlinks improved their domain authority, leading to higher rankings on search engines for competitive keywords like “online fashion Australia.”

3. Local SEO Success: The Story of Jim’s Group

Jim’s Group, a franchised company offering a variety of services, recognized the importance of local SEO to connect with customers in specific regions.

Strategy and Execution

Jim’s Group implemented a localized SEO strategy, optimizing their website for location-specific keywords such as “gardening services Melbourne” and “cleaning services Sydney.” They also claimed and optimized their Google My Business listings, ensuring accurate and consistent information across all online platforms.

Results

This localized approach resulted in a 70% increase in local search traffic. Franchisees reported a significant boost in inquiries and bookings, demonstrating the power of local SEO in driving business growth.

4. Content Marketing Triumph: Canva’s SEO Strategy

Canva, the popular graphic design platform, leveraged content marketing as a core component of their SEO strategy to attract and engage users.

Strategy and Execution

Canva created a robust blog filled with tutorials, design tips, and industry insights. They optimized each blog post with relevant keywords and utilized internal linking to enhance navigation and user experience. Canva also produced a range of templates and resources, optimized for search terms like “social media templates” and “business card designs.”

Results

Canva’s content marketing efforts led to a 50% increase in organic traffic within a year. Their high-quality, keyword-rich content not only attracted visitors but also positioned Canva as an authority in the graphic design space.

5. Mobile Optimization Win: Temple & Webster

Temple & Webster, an online furniture and homewares retailer, focused on optimizing their mobile site to cater to the growing number of mobile shoppers.

Strategy and Execution

Temple & Webster ensured their website was mobile-friendly by improving page load times, simplifying navigation, and optimizing images for faster loading. They also implemented mobile-specific SEO practices, such as mobile keyword targeting and optimizing for voice search.

Results

The result was a 40% increase in mobile traffic and a 30% boost in mobile sales. Temple & Webster’s focus on mobile optimization significantly enhanced the user experience, leading to higher engagement and conversions.
